猿代码 — 科研/AI模型/高性能计算
0

"深入探讨GPU加速在HPC应用中的优化策略"

摘要: 在高性能计算(HPC)领域,GPU加速已经成为一种重要的优化策略。随着计算需求的不断增长,传统的CPU已经难以满足高性能计算的需求,而GPU加速技术则可以有效提升计算速度和效率。GPU加速在HPC应用中的优化策略主要包 ...
在高性能计算(HPC)领域,GPU加速已经成为一种重要的优化策略。随着计算需求的不断增长,传统的CPU已经难以满足高性能计算的需求,而GPU加速技术则可以有效提升计算速度和效率。

GPU加速在HPC应用中的优化策略主要包括并行编程、内存优化、数据传输优化等方面。并行编程是GPU加速的核心技术,通过合理的并行算法设计和CUDA/OpenCL编程,可以充分发挥GPU的计算能力。

内存优化是GPU加速中至关重要的一环,合理的内存使用可以减少数据访问延迟和提高计算效率。通过合理设计数据结构和内存分配方式,可以有效减少内存访问次数,提高程序性能。

数据传输优化是GPU加速中不容忽视的一部分,高效的数据传输可以减少CPU和GPU之间的通信时间,提高整体计算效率。通过采用异步数据传输和数据压缩技术,可以有效减小数据传输时间,提高系统的整体性能。

除了上述优化策略外,还可以通过调整GPU参数、优化算法选择和性能分析工具等手段进一步提升GPU加速在HPC应用中的性能。通过实验分析和优化调整,可以找出程序瓶颈并实现更高效的计算。

综上所述,GPU加速在HPC应用中的优化策略是一项复杂而重要的工作。通过深入研究和不断实践,可以不断优化GPU加速技术,提高HPC应用的性能和效率,推动科学计算和工程应用的发展。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-20 14:17
  • 0
    粉丝
  • 410
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)